MS SQL

Microsoft SQL Server is a comprehensive enterprise-wide relational database management system that enables organizations to store, manage and secure data of all kinds. It is designed to deliver reliability, performance, security and scalability for the demands of large databases. Its primary query languages are MS-SQL and T-SQL.

Key Benefits of MS SQL
MS SQL is an affordable, easy-to-manage database server. Organizations of all sizes rely on it to keep their data persistent, reliable, secure, and always available. It does well in the following areas:

  • Integration with Other Microsoft Products - MS SQL runs well on Microsoft Windows Server, integrates with Microsoft’s Dot Net development platform and Active Directory authentication, etc.
  • High Availability - Microsoft’s database solution ensures business continuity and fast recovery from problems. Some organizations choose to use all four of the following options…
    • Database Mirroring - Automatically creates a constant real-time backup on the database level by replicating (“mirroring”) all of the tables in your database to a different physical or virtual server.
    • Database Replication - Similar to database mirroring, database replication is used to replicate an entire database (including files, permissions and all database objects) to another physical server. Database mirroring was introduced with SQL 2008; in earlier versions of SQL database replication was the only method available for transferring data to a second box.
    • Failover Clustering - Automatically creates a constant real-time backup on the physical server level. If one physical box fails, the connection will automatically be transferred to the failover system.
    • Database Snapshots - A “snapshot” of your data that can be used to preserve a copy of your data from a particular point in time. In addition to its obvious use for disaster recovery, database snapshots are also used for reporting, data search, and queries.
  • Performance - MS SQL runs fast on either a 64-bit platform or a 32-bit platform. It provides excellent memory management, and caches data for even faster access.
  • Scalability - MS SQL provides an infrastructure that can grow with your business. With SQL you can scale up from a 32-bit machine to a 64-bit machine, add physical servers to scale the application horizontally, and add more memory or multi-core CPUs to the server box to scale vertically. SQL also offers table and index partitioning.
  • Manageability and Security - Using the tools that Microsoft provides, SQL databases are managed using an intuitive interface. Complete access permission security is included.
  • Business Intelligence - MS SQL helps you gain deeper insight into your business through integrated, comprehensive analysis and reporting. The system provides a variety of options or solutions for business intelligence issues, including:
    • Integration Services - Used to integrate data from any source.
    • Analysis Services - Analyze your results through a database that can be optimized based on your input. A consolidated view across all dimensions of your business will serve as the foundation for your analysis.
    • Reporting - With MS SQL you can create server-based reports for enterprise-wide data.
    • Data Mining - Gain valuable insight into your business so you can understand past events and make intelligent predictions about your business’ future.

How the Latest Version of SQL Compares to Previous Editions
The most recent version of MS SQL is SQL Server 2008. This version includes significant improvements over SQL 2005 in the areas of security, dependability, ease of administration, functionality, business information, scalability, and performance. Some of the most notable changes include better support for 64-bit processors, application-independent encryption of entire databases, data files, or logs, and recognition of many types of structured and unstructured data (including pictures, sound, moving video, date/time, and geographic data).
